About the role
The Programme Manager: Hairdressing is responsible for the effective day-to-day leadership and delivery of our Hairdressing curriculum programme within Further Education (FE) at LCBT. They will ensure outstanding teaching, learning, and assessment, strong student outcomes, and compliance with internal and external quality assurance standards. The postholder will work collaboratively with teaching staff, support services, and industry partners to deliver high-quality and industry-relevant education that supports learners' progress, achievement, and destinations. This role focuses on operational excellence, curriculum management, learner experience, and supporting the delivery of key departmental performance indicators. The Programme Manager will also carry a teaching load appropriate to their area.
